                      | This is because heat mats are quite often used in large scale areas to provide a slightly warmer environment. I still use unstatted heatmats in the greenhouse to provide a bit of warmth in early spring for the little seedlings.
 
 As it states, 'normal conditions', hence why I highlighted the bit that said about if animals have particular requirements.
